Watchlist: Julia Lee returns for a Mastermind episode

HOSTS Alec Renehan & Bryce Leske|13 May, 2021

On today’s Watchlist episode, Bryce and Alec invite Julia Lee, CIO of Burman Invest, to join them again on the podcast. This time, it’s for a Mastermind style episode, where all three of them pitch three different stocks that have their attention.

Meet your hosts

  • Alec Renehan

    Alec Renehan

    Alec developed an interest in investing after realising he was spending all that he was earning. Investing became his form of 'forced saving'. While his first investment, Slater and Gordon (SGH), was a resounding failure, he learnt a lot from that experience. He hopes to share those lessons amongst others through the podcast and help people realise that if he can make money investing, anyone can.
  • Bryce Leske

    Bryce Leske

    Bryce has had an interest in the stock market since his parents encouraged him to save 50c a fortnight from the age of 5. Once he had saved $500 he bought his first stock - BKI - a Listed Investment Company (LIC), and since then hasn't stopped. He hopes that Equity Mates can help make investing understandable and accessible. He loves the Essendon Football Club, and lives in Sydney.
